After reported interest from Premier League side Liverpool, Udinese starlet Luis Muriel has confirmed that he will remain with the Zebrette for at least one more season.

While revealing that he intends to leave the Bianconeri at some point in the future the 22-year-old was also asked about the clubs he admired and playing with Zebrette legend Antonio Di Natale.

“We have talked about many clubs after me, but I said I wanted to stay here another year,” Muriel told Sky Sports Italia.

“What clubs do I like? I looked at the Barcelona with Ronaldinho, I’ve always wanted to play with great players like him, [Lionel] Messi or Cristiano Ronaldo.

“We would all like to, I would like to play alongside any top player.

“[Di Natale] is a great striker and is important for me to have him at my side, he will score many goals in this [coming] season.

“Nevertheless I hope to make the most of it, in order to help the team.”
